dcRep is designed to be transparent about what it sees and to put members in control of their own reputation data.

What dcRep reads

  • Only public server activity in channels the bot has access to — messages, reactions, and thread participation used to compute scores.
  • Never your DMs, and never servers where dcRep isn’t installed.
  • Basic Discord profile details (username, avatar, IDs) needed to show profiles and map activity to the right person.

Bot and webhook messages are ignored entirely, and an admin can exclude any channel from scoring during setup.

Opting out

Any member can run /opt-out (or use the web settings) to leave public reputation. While opted out you’re removed from leaderboards and your public profile is hidden. Opt back in at any time.

Exporting your data

Members can export their own reputation data, and admins can export their server’s data, as a downloadable file from the dashboard (export is available on supported plans).

Deleting your data

You can request deletion from the settings page. A request is processed within 30 days, after which your data is purged and you’re removed from leaderboards. There’s a short grace window so an accidental request can be canceled.

Retention at a glance

EventWhat happens
Long inactivity (~90 days)Personal details are anonymized while aggregate stats remain
dcRep removed from a serverThat server’s data is deleted within ~30 days
Deletion requestProcessed within ~30 days, after a short grace period
Score history reset by an adminRuns on a 24-hour delay with an automatic export first
🔒Leaving a server preserves your standing in case you return; it’s only fully removed once dcRep itself is removed or you request deletion.
